Introduction

  • People living with spinal cord injury (SCI) in North America are involved in the following as stake holders in research: identifying priorities for research; planning interventions; and implementing rehabilitation or peer-support interventions.
  • The best practice is for partnerships to span the continuum of research.
  • Project purpose: to collaborate with an advisory board of individuals living with SCI, to make recommendations for the methods of a large-scale calibration study of the Spinal Cord Injury Movement Index )SCI-MI).
  • The SCI-MI is being developed as a SCI clinical trial outcome assessment to evaluate the construct of movement in the context of function …
